Commit 5df1e434 authored by Jean-Baptiste Kempf's avatar Jean-Baptiste Kempf

libass/win32: Factorize

(cherry picked from commit d8e03df80c812d7389753ae7aaa601e8d8f18d3a)
Signed-off-by: default avatarJean-Baptiste Kempf <jb@videolan.org>
parent 7c350952
...@@ -732,7 +732,11 @@ static ass_handle_t *AssHandleHold( decoder_t *p_dec ) ...@@ -732,7 +732,11 @@ static ass_handle_t *AssHandleHold( decoder_t *p_dec )
#endif #endif
#ifdef WIN32 #ifdef WIN32
if( p_dialog ) if( p_dialog )
{
dialog_ProgressSet( p_dialog, NULL, 1.0 ); dialog_ProgressSet( p_dialog, NULL, 1.0 );
dialog_ProgressDestroy( p_dialog );
p_dialog = NULL;
}
#endif #endif
#else #else
/* FIXME you HAVE to give him a font if no fontconfig */ /* FIXME you HAVE to give him a font if no fontconfig */
...@@ -750,10 +754,6 @@ static ass_handle_t *AssHandleHold( decoder_t *p_dec ) ...@@ -750,10 +754,6 @@ static ass_handle_t *AssHandleHold( decoder_t *p_dec )
/* */ /* */
vlc_mutex_unlock( &libass_lock ); vlc_mutex_unlock( &libass_lock );
#ifdef WIN32
if( p_dialog )
dialog_ProgressDestroy( p_dialog );
#endif
return p_ass; return p_ass;
error: error:
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ment